6. A power quality compensation system, comprising:
an input filter, and
a power electronic converter, and
a controller configured to control the power electronic converter, and
a plurality of inductors connected to the power electronic converter,
wherein the controller is configured to adjust switching frequency to reduce switching loss based on a threshold performance fidelity,
wherein as the performance fidelity rises above the threshold performance fidelity the controller is configured to adjust the switching frequency to a second switching frequency based on a cost function of the model predictive control which second switching frequency is a suboptimal switching frequency, and
wherein the threshold performance fidelity is user-specified.
